Radon in Your Home? How to Find Out Before It’s Too Late!

Radon gas is an invisible, odorless, and tasteless radioactive gas that can seep into your home without warning. Long-term exposure to high radon levels is the second leading cause of lung cancer in the United States, making it a silent but deadly threat.
